Output 2a6db73c80b94ee4418399129f4ed1aa89d4b654d4b37f83b3c9eb58746ff01b:8

value
62489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689151024fa61a8479fda182bc7cb1c44de900d7 OP_EQUAL
address
3BDvHFtRVsoEhr4ziCALVPCUBah6bHZZDj
transaction
2a6db73c80b94ee4418399129f4ed1aa89d4b654d4b37f83b3c9eb58746ff01b
confirmations
512690
spent
true